Exploring Agra Fort – A Majestic Red Fortress

Just a short drive from the Taj Mahal, Agra Fort awaits. Spread over 94 acres, this red sandstone marvel is a testament to Mughal power and architectural prowess. The guide’s stories about its history—like how Akbar reclaimed it and made it his residence—help bring the site to life.

Expect to spend around an hour exploring the expansive courtyards, palaces, and walls. Fatehpur Sikri – A UNESCO Heritage Site

As the day winds down, your driver will take you to Fatehpur Sikri, an ancient Mughal city and UNESCO site. The ruins are built of red sandstone and reflect a blend of Islamic and Hindu architecture. Spending about an hour here, you’ll walk through palaces, mosques, and courtyards, gaining insight into Mughal history.

The Return Trip and Additional Stops

On the way back to Jaipur, the tour includes a visit to Chand Baori, an extraordinary step well near Abhaneri. This 13-story structure is a striking example of ancient water management techniques and offers a unique photo opportunity.
